欧美一区二区三区,国内熟女精品熟女A片视频小说,日本av网,小鲜肉男男GAY做受XXX网站

如何使用PHP接收XML格式數據(詳細教程和注意事項)

傅智翔2年前18瀏覽0評論

在Web開發中,XML格式的數據是非常常見的一種數據格式。而PHP作為一種流行的Web開發語言,也可以非常方便地接收XML格式的數據。在本文中,我們將詳細介紹如何使用PHP接收XML格式數據,并提供一些注意事項供大家參考。

一、如何使用PHP接收XML格式數據

1.使用$_POST變量接收XML格式數據

在PHP中,我們可以使用$_POST變量來接收XML格式的數據。具體步驟如下:

ctypeultipart-data”,并將表單中的數據使用XML格式進行編碼。

(2)在PHP腳本中,使用$_POST變量接收XML格式的數據,并對XML進行解析。

下面是一個簡單的示例代碼:

HTML表單代碼:

ctypeultipartlethod="post">putamellcodingameame>age>30/age>/root>">putitit">>

PHP腳本代碼:

ll_data'];lplexmlgl_data);amelame;l->age;eame . "br>";

echo "Age: " . $age;

tents函數接收XML格式數據

tents函數來接收數據。具體步驟如下:

ctypel”,并將表單中的數據使用XML格式進行編碼。

tents函數讀取XML格式的數據,并對XML進行解析。

下面是一個簡單的示例代碼:

HTML表單代碼:

ctypellethod="post">amellcodingameame>age>30/age>/root>/textarea>putitit">>

PHP腳本代碼:

ltentsput');lplexmlgl_data);amelame;l->age;eame . "br>";

echo "Age: " . $age;

二、注意事項

1.確保XML格式正確

plexmlg函數對XML進行解析,如果解析失敗,則說明XML格式存在問題。

pleXML

plexmlgpleXMLipleXML擴展。

3.防止XML注入攻擊

由于XML格式的數據具有可擴展性和可嵌套性,因此存在XML注入攻擊的風險。為了防止XML注入攻擊,可以在PHP腳本中對XML進行過濾和驗證。

本文介紹了如何使用PHP接收XML格式數據,并提供了一些注意事項供大家參考。在實際開發中,我們需要根據具體的需求和情況選擇不同的接收方式,并確保XML格式的正確性和安全性。希望本文能對大家有所幫助。